Overview

Alain Goriely is affiliated with the University of Oxford in the United Kingdom. Their research primarily focuses on the field of Engineering, with a substantial body of work addressing various subfields including Mechanical Engineering, Biomedical Engineering, Cell Biology, Molecular Biology, and Cognitive Neuroscience.

The main topics covered in their research include:

  • Advanced Materials and Mechanics
  • Alzheimer's disease research and treatments
  • Cellular Mechanics and Interactions
  • Elasticity and Material Modeling
  • Functional Brain Connectivity Studies
  • Structural Analysis and Optimization
  • Advanced Neuroimaging Techniques and Applications

The scope of Alain Goriely's work spans complex modeling and analysis in biomechanics and engineering, integrative approaches to biological systems, and studies related to neurodegenerative diseases and brain connectivity. Their interdisciplinary interests are reflected across various mechanical and biological engineering applications, contributing to knowledge on material behavior, cellular mechanics, and neuroimaging techniques.
